2019 Women's World Championship. Canada - Russia - 7:0
14.04.2019
In the bronze medal match of the 2019 IIHF World Championship, the senior Russian women's national team fell 0:7 to Canada.
Canada gained a 2:0 advantage in the opening frame, and in the remaining two, the opponents netted a grand total of five goals to run out 7:0 winners.
Russia finish in fourth position of the competition.
Match protocol:
Canada W - Russia W - 7:0 (2:0, 1:0, 4:0)
Goals:
1:0 Spooner (Johnston, Fast), 06.08
2:0 Bourbonnais (Nurse, Spooner), 15.31
3:0 Johnston (Nurse), 29.38
4:0 Gabel (Fast), 43.09
5:0 Lee Rattray (Ambrose, Daoust), 48.13
6:0 Ambrose (Lee Rattray, Lacquette), 34.21
7:0 Gabel (Bettez, Larocque), 45.10
